第2章 基础知识回顾课件.pptVIP

  • 2
  • 0
  • 约 50页
  • 2017-03-02 发布于河南
  • 举报
数据库系统知识回顾 1 1.10.3 数据库完整性 数据库的完整性是指数据的正确性和相容性 实体完整性 参照完整性 用户定义的完整性 数据库完整性实现方法 声明完整性 创建其他数据库对象,如UNIQUE INDEX、DEFAULT、RULE和TRIGGER等 创建表与其他数据库对象的联系。 数据库系统知识回顾 1 1.10.4 数据库一致性 数据库一致性是指数据库中的任何数据在同一时刻,不同用户对同一数据的读出值是相同的。保证数据库一致性是指当事务完成时,必须使所有数据都具有一致性状态。 数据库完整性实现方法: DBMS在实现数据库一致性时通常采用一致性访问控制机制(事务管理)以及语义约束(完整性)来联合保证。 事务管理主要包括两方面的内容: 事务控制:对数据库操作/恢复的工作以原子单位执行。 并发控制:使有冲突的操作能正确执行,如加锁技术。 数据库系统知识回顾 1 1.10.5 数据库可恢复性 数据库可恢复性是指当数据库遇到任何一种故障时,具有恢复数据库完整性和一致性的能力。 实现方法: 使用数据库的备份和恢复 使用事务日志 使用磁盘镜像 2.1 基本概念 2 计算机网络知识回顾 计算机网络:定义为相互联接、彼此独

文档评论(0)

1亿VIP精品文档

相关文档